Thank you for reporting a bug to Unity. The original bug is no longer reproducible. However the application now crashes after the prefab instantiated. The crash is unrelated to the prefab itself and is instead caused by an internal error in the PowerVR shader compilar. It can be avoided by using a different shader. We have not found a simple workaround how to prevent the crash with the custom shader in the project.
Reproduction steps:
1. Open the attached “ASDQWE” project
2. Build and run the Player (File > Build And Run)
3. Inside the Player, press the “Button” button
4. Observe the Player
Expected result: A big white square appears in the middle of the screen
Actual result: A big white square does not appear and the environment appears inverted, and when rotating the device visual artifact blocks appear
Reproducible with: 2022.3.43f1, 2022.3.50f1
Not reproducible with: 2021.3.44f1, 2022.3.42f1, 2023.1.0b10, 6000.0.23f1
Could not test with: 2023.1.0a1 - 2023.1.0b9 (various compilation or asset migration issues)
Reproducible environment: MacOS 14.6.1 (Intel), 14.3 (M1 (user’s))
Not reproducible environment: No other environment tested
Reproducible on:
VLNQA00057, Htc One M9+ (HTC_M9pw), Android 6.0, CPU: MediaTek Helio X10 MT6795T, GPU: PowerVR Rogue G6200
Samsung Galaxy A03s, GPU: PowerVR GE8320
Not reproducible on:
VLNQA00175, Samsung Galaxy Note9 (SM-N960F), Android 10, CPU: Exynos 9 (9810), GPU: Mali-G72
VLNQA00519, Google Pixel 4 (Pixel 4), Android 12, CPU: Snapdragon 855 SM8150, GPU: Adreno (TM) 640
VLNQA00146, Htc 10 (HTC 10), Android 8.0.0, CPU: Snapdragon 820 MSM8996, GPU: Adreno (TM) 530
VLNQA00372, Samsung SM-G991U (SM-G991U), Android 12, CPU: Snapdragon 888, GPU: Adreno (TM) 660
Pixel 5, GPU: Adreno 620
